Sotwell Manor Wallingford
0
Reviews
Farm Shops in Wallingford
High Rd
, Wallingford, Oxfordshire, OX10 0PS
01491 836375
Sotwell Manor, in Wallingford, is a local farm shop. They are known for offering pick your own produce, fresh veg and farm produce. The address for Sotwell Manor farm shop is High Rd.
|